Tetraphenylarsonium(V) chloride hydrochloride hydrate
Tetraphenylarsonium(V) chloride hydrochloride hydrate (CAS: 123334-18-9) is a chemical compound featuring a tetraphenylarsonium cation with associated chloride and hydrochloride counterions, often in a hydrated form. Its empirical formula is (C 6 H 5 ) 4 AsCl·HCl·xH 2 O. With a molecular weight of 455.25 g/mol (anhydrous basis), this compound is primarily utilised in catalysis, inorganic chemistry, and broader chemical synthesis, serving as a reagent and intermediate.

| Molecular weight | 455.25 (anhydrous basis) |
|---|---|
| Linear formula | (C6H5)4AsCl·HCl·xH2O |
| Melting point | 211-213 °C(lit.) |


Hazard statements
- H301Toxic if swallowed
- H331Toxic if inhaled
- H410Very toxic to aquatic life with long-lasting effects
